Overview: New Bern, NC, restaurant owner Arturo Guillen has come a long way from his humble childhood in Queretero, a state in northeast Mexico. Although the restaurant appeared to prosper in its early years, Arturo wanted to gain a better understanding of his financial records and improve his managerial skills. They provided lots of valuable feedback about financials and operations. In addition to the financial statements, SCORE advised Arturo on his taxes, legal obligations, marketing strategy, insurance and business planning and also drew on his human resources experience to help Arturo assess his personnel needs and develop an employee handbook. SCORE helped improve staff organization, which allows to have more time to spend with his family.
